Paver Driveway Construction in Boulder, CO
Paver driveway construction involves the installation of durable, visually appealing paved surfaces that enhance the functionality and curb appeal of resid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including creating new driveways, replacing existing ones, or expanding current paved areas. Homeowners typically want to understand the different types of pavers available, such as concrete, brick, or stone, as well as the overall process involved in preparing the site, laying the pavers, and ensuring proper drainage and stability for long-lasting results.
Before requesting paver driveway construction, property owners often consider factors like the size and layout of the driveway, the style of pavers that complement their home’s exterior, and maintenance requirements. It’s important to assess the condition of the existing ground and understand the necessary groundwork, such as excavation and base preparation, to support the new surface. Clear communication about project scope and desired aesthetics can help ensure the finished driveway meets expectations and functions effectively for years to come.

Paver Driveway Construction Questions
What types of materials are used for paver driveways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, offering durability and aesthetic appeal suitable for Boulder properties.
How long does a paver driveway typ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, paver driveways can last several decades, making them a long-lasting choice for property owners.
Are paver driveways suitable for all climates? Yes, paver driveways perform well in various climates, including Boulder’s, as they allow for drainage and movement without cracking.
What are common design options for paver driveways? Design choices include patterns like herringbone or basketweave, as well as custom border and color combinations to complement property styles.
